Ground Beef with Potatoes: 5 Hearty Comfort Recipes


  • Author: Julia marin
  • Total Time: 45 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x
  • Diet: Gluten Free

Description

A hearty dish made with ground beef and potatoes.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 4 medium potatoes, diced
  • 1 onion,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 cup beef broth
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• Salt to taste
  • P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at.
  2. Add chopped onion and minced garlic; sauté until soft.
  3. Add ground beef; cook until browned.
  4. Stir in diced potatoes and beef broth.
  5. Season with salt and pepper.
  6. Cover and simmer for 20-25 minutes, or until potatoes are tender.
  7. Serve hot.

Notes

  • Adjust seasoning according to taste.
  • You can add vegetables like carrots or peas for extra nutrition.
  • This dish can be made ahead and reheated.
